Barbara Ann Chernicky

January 23, 1938 — October 7, 2024

Palatine

Barbara Ann Chernicky, 86, of Palatine, passed away Sunday October 7, 2024, peacefully at her residence in St Charles, Silverado Memory Care Community.

Services for Barbara will include a celebration of life Visitation Friday, October 11, 2024, from 4:00 pm to 8:00 pm at the Ahlgrim Family Funeral Home 201 N. Northwest Highway Palatine, IL 60067.

Mass will be held Saturday, October 12, 2024, at 10:00 AM at St. Thomas of Villanova Catholic Church, 1201 E. Anderson Drive, Palatine.

Barbara was born in Cleveland Ohio on January 23, 1938, to William and Pauline Swaggerty. Barbara is preceded in death by her parents and brother, Bill (Angela) Swaggerty; her loving husband, Steve Norbert Chernicky; sons, Michael and Steve Jr, and first born child, Ann Marie.

Barbara is survived by her three daughters: Sheryl (Robert) DeBlock, Linda (Robert) Ruff, and Laura Chernicky; her cherished grandchildren, Alex (Michelle) Ruff, Madison Ruff, Brittany Ruff, Camille Ruff and great granddaughter Emilia Ruff.

Barbara grew up in Cleveland Ohio where she attended Hoban Dominican High School, graduating class of 1956. She’s quoted in her yearbook with “One can never underestimate the power of a woman”. Fitting for a woman who poured her heart, talents and skills into everything she built. Barbara enjoyed all types of activities from gardening/landscaping to home improvement projects and artsy/crafty projects (sewing, ceramics, art) to making elaborate cakes and beautiful meals for an active family. She enjoyed an elaborate show, old classic films, being outdoors, dancing and good music, bowling, and the art of putting an outfit together.

Barbara and Steve married in Ohio in 1960 and then moved to Palatine where Barbara enjoyed being the Coach’s wife as they made their mark in the Northwest suburbs. Outside of all her domestic contributions, Barbara also enjoyed her career as a customer service representative for JCPenney Call Center in Buffalo Grove and stayed active with those staffs after the company closing. Barbara is known by her girlfriends as being the life of the party and often helped lead or coordinate some of the groups she was a part of like TOPS, Red Hats, and more. She also held leadership positions in the PTA and lead both Brownie and Girl Scout troops. She was very active in her family’s activities.

Barbara was known by her neighbors and friends for her ‘meticulous gardens’, sweetness, willingness to help lend a hand, and most widely remembered for her beauty, style and grace. Barbara also was greatly fond of nature and animals, with all the wild animals visiting her gardens regularly and her home always filled with cats in need of their next home. She cherished tea time with her cats on her lap any time of day.

Barbara and Steve Chernicky enjoyed 53 years of marriage together, building their life in and with the Palatine and Arlington Heights communities and with her passing, this beautiful chapter completes. Barbara will rest with her husband Steve at St. Michael the Archangel Cemetery, Palatine. We send you off with deep gratitude and love Barbara, Mom, Grandma, Great Grandmother, Friend.
